About The Position

Dominion House Case Manager is responsible for the development of all individual service plans for 12 adults with a diagnosis of mental illness living in a stabilization group home in Schenectady, NY. The role involves providing supportive, goal-oriented counseling focused on decision-making and problem-solving skills, and developing and implementing resident service plans. The position emphasizes creating client-centered service plans, coordinating meetings, assisting clients with benefit applications and connecting them to funding sources, completing financial paperwork, and maintaining case management notes. Additionally, the role includes providing supportive counseling for stabilization, crisis prevention, and intervention, teaching daily living skills (including medication supervision and management), socialization skills, and recreational activities. Maintaining a clean and healthy environment for clients to foster independence is also a key responsibility.

Responsibilities

  • Development of client service planning to ensure that the client’s services are creative and specifically designed to meet the client’s goals, needs, and desires.
  • Spend individual time with the clients to develop a strong understanding of the clients’ individual goals, needs, and desires and how best for the clients learn new skills.
  • Coordinate regular service planning meetings with the clients and primary counselors.
  • Assist clients in applying for benefit entitlements.
  • Connect clients to all appropriate funding sources upon admission to program, including but not limited to Department of Social Services (DSS) and Social Security Administration (SSA).
  • Advocate with or on behalf of clients to other agencies to ensure access to needed service.
  • Complete financial paperwork and input all pertinent information on case management notes.
  • Communicate regularly with the Finance Dept including requesting client’s checks and reconcile clients’ accounts.
  • Providing supportive, goal-oriented counseling with a focus on decision-making, problem-solving skills; and developing and implementing service plans.
  • Providing supportive counseling to assist in stabilization; crisis prevention skills and coping skills; crisis intervention.
  • Teaching of daily living skills including medication supervision and teaching of medication management.
  • Socialization skills and recreational activities.
  • Maintaining a healthy and clean environment for clients to become independent which includes cleaning.
